Thursday, April 11, 2013. Pro opposition newspaper Amar Desh editor Mahmudur Rahman arrested. Mahmudur Rahman, the editor of the Bengali-language Amar Desh newspaper was arrested during a raid on his office in Dhaka. He faces charges including sedition and unlawful publication of a conversation that led to the resignation of the head judge of a war crimes tribunal. Saturday, April 6, 2013. Five journalists were injured in attacks by Hefajat-e Islam activists. Five journalists were injured in attacks allegedly by Hefajat-e Islam activists in the capital, Dhaka, Saturday afternoon. Nadia Sharmin, Crime reporter of Ekushey TV. Nadia Sharmin, 24, a crime reporter of Ekushey TV, was beaten by the Hafajat activists. The attacks took place when a post-long march grand rally of Hefajat was going on at Motijheel Shapla Chattar.
